[algogeeks] Remove spaces
A huge paragraph has irregular spaces between the words, how to effectively we can make everything to single space. Guys sorry for posting the buggy code . Here is the working code : void delExtraSpaces (char Str[]) { int Pntr = 0; int Dest = 0; int flag=0; while (Str[Pntr]!='\0') { if (Str[Pntr] != ' ') { Str[Dest++] = Str[Pntr]; flag=0; } else if(Str[Pntr]==' ' flag==0) { Str[Dest++] = Str[Pntr]; flag=1; } Pntr++; } Str[Dest] = '\0'; } -- You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ups Algorithm Geeks group.
